As Above, So Below (2014)

20141h 33mRHorrorThriller

When a team of explorers venture into the catacombs that lie beneath the streets of Paris, they uncover the dark secret that lies within this city of the dead.

What people think about As Above, So Below

As Above, So Below turns the Paris catacombs into a living nightmare you can practically smell—clammy stone, choking darkness, and history pressing in from every side—and that real-world setting gives the scares an extra jolt of credibility. It moves with the brisk confidence of a good thriller, blending quick-witted banter and puzzle-box momentum with a steadily escalating descent into dread that feels both adventurous and unhinged. Director John Erick Dowdle keeps the tension tight and the atmosphere thick, so even quiet corridors feel like they’re watching you back. If you don’t like found-footage style or prefer your horror slow and meditative, it may not be your flavor, but if you want a smart, fast-paced plunge into madness with an unforgettable location, this is an easy recommendation.
